charles françois pécrus (1826–1907), a french painter, was born in limoges but moved to paris where he worked
on the études des ponts-et-chaussées. He then continued studying at the école des beaux-arts, under the tutelage of
eugène fichel and javet. He began exhibiting at the salon des artistes français from 1857 until 1905,
where he was highly regarded for his genre scenes and portraits of women.
in 1865, his work "le lendemain des noces" (the day after the wedding) was purchased by emperor napoleon iii.
he frequented important artists such as narcisse-diaz de la peña of the barbizon movement, became friends with eugène boudin,
and with jongkind and alfred stevens. From 1885, he devoted himself almost entirely to free impressionist painting.
some of his paintings are found in various french museums: the musée d'orsay, the musée de limoges, the musée de reims,
the musée de cherbourg, and the musée de honfleur.
